About the role
Calling all teachers! Have you got 5 years teaching experience? Have you thought about working with adults?
North Regional TAFE are currently looking for a full-time lecturer for our Broome campus to provide support to our vocational students with the Language, Literacy and Numeracy requirements of their qualifications, run work readiness and general education programs and deliver to English as Second Language students. We need a motivated person who is good at networking and consulting with stakeholders and are imaginative with delivery. North Regional TAFE offer great working conditions and rewarding teaching programs.
Courses we run include Certificates of Leadership, Certificates of Spoken and Written English (CSWE); Certificate of General Education for Adults (CGEA); Course in Gaining Access to Training & Employment (GATE); Course in Underpinning Skills for Industry Qualifications (USIQ); and Course in Applied Vocational Study Skills (CAVSS).
To be eligible, you will have the following…
- Minimum of 5 years teaching experience
- Teaching qualification in Primary or Secondary Education
- It is preferred that applicants already possess a Certificate IV in Training and Assessment or can demonstrate willingness or progression towards achieving it.
